What is a Mental Illness Assessment?

Royal_College_of_Psychiatrists_logo.pngA mental health assessment is when a professional -- like your family doctor or psychologistis able to determine if you have an issue with your mental health. It can also highlight risk factors for future problems.

During the exam, the doctor will examine your appearance and general behavior. They will also assess your level of alertness and attentiveness and motor activity, mood, speech, affect, and memory.

The examination will provide an extensive history of the individual's problems. It will include the symptoms they have been experiencing and the length of time they've been experiencing them and the effects they have on their daily life. It will also ask about any past treatment for psychiatric or psychological disorders and any family history of mental illnesses. The test may also include tests on your cognitive ability to test your ability to retain information and think clearly. It may also include a series of questions about your personal relationships, as well as your school or work responsibilities.

The first step of a mental health assessment is to collect a complete medical history. The therapist will ask about any physical problems you've had or are currently experiencing as well as any medications that you may be taking. They will also ask about your mood, memory, and behavior. In this process, it is essential to be honest and honest with your therapist. If you're having trouble communicating, your therapist may employ other methods to collect the information they require, such as talking to family members or close friend.

Depending on the condition, some assessments require lab tests. These could include blood or urine tests. Other types of testing may include X scans or CT scanners. The therapist will also take into account the history of your family and psychiatric history. This is particularly important when you have relatives with an illness that has a history of mental Assessment test. The therapist might also inquire about your work or lifestyle.

During the assessment The doctor will ask questions about your mood and behavior. They will also observe your facial expressions and body language. The doctor will inquire about your medical background including any medications you are currently taking. They will also ask about family members who suffer from mental illness. They will also inquire about any traumatizing events that occurred in your life as well as your work history. The doctor will then examine you and search for signs of anxiety or depression. They will also look for a physical reason for your problem like thyroid or blood disorder.

The second opinion will include a cognitive evaluation that is a test of your ability to think clearly and remember things. You will be asked questions regarding your ability to perform everyday tasks, such as staying focused on the task at hand or recalling a short list. You will also be asked to do simple math problems. This will allow the psychiatrist to determine whether or not your condition affects your memory or reasoning abilities.

In addition to assessing your mental condition as well as your mental state, the psychiatrist will examine you physically to determine whether there are physical causes for your symptoms. They will conduct the blood test, CT scan, or mag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) to determine if there are medical conditions that could affect your mental and emotional health like certain kinds of tumors or drug-induced metabolic disturbances.
